Aratorin May 20, 2023 @ 7:21pm 
Originally posted by LordNapking:
Originally posted by RaindropperinG:
Gunner scalie arc.
Uhm, actually... Kobolds don't have scales... they look a lot more like a house elf/goblin than anything else, neeerd...

That depends on what fantasy source you are talking about. Forgotten Realms Kobolds for example, most definitely have scales. Same for Pathfinder Kobolds.

In the original Germanic folk tales, they were basically small humans.

I have no idea where the weird overly erotic furry dog versions come from.
